This email was sent out by Cheri Jimeno, Ph.D., the President of New Mexico State University Alamogordo to the university students on Friday October 31, 2014.
Jimeno encourages students to vote early and often.
“Remember – early voting is available through Saturday. Please be sure to turn over your ballots to read about GO Bond A, GO Bond B and GO Bond C. Yep, Bond B and C have a direct (and wonderful) impact on NMSU-A. So, if you are going to vote “yes” on the bonds, I would encourage you to vote as often as possible…..the passage of any of the bonds will NOT increase taxes!”
